Offering orders, for that reason, to his Gentlemen to march, he proceeded for the west alongside the financial institution from the river, and had the gratification, when about two miles from the sector of fight, to come up with a party of about a hundred and fifty fugitives almost with out arms, under the command of Colonel Ramsay, who was quite in a reduction what route to get. Mackay then continued his march along the sting of the rivulet which falls in the Garry, till he came to some minimal properties. Listed here he acquired from one of the inhabitants, info as to the route he intended to observe, and obtaining produced himself acquainted, as far as he could, by an assessment of his map, with the situation with the region through which he needed to move, he crossed the stream and proceeded throughout the hills towards Weem castle, the seat of your chief of the clan Menzies, whose son were while in the action with a corporation of one hundred Highlanders he had lifted for that support of The federal government.
A couple of days following the struggle, Cannon gathered the Jacobite forces and marched south from their foundation at Blair Castle to Dunkeld, investing two times there exactly where they received reinforcements, like men from Glencoe plus the Appin Stewarts.
Generally speaking, Mackay’s account seems to tally With all the distribution of munitions and other artefacts disclosed over the 2003 and 2015 surveys. Concentrations of munitions also come about southwards over and above Urrard Home, perhaps tracing The trail of retreat down the slope in the direction of the River Garry, ahead of the surviving Federal government troopers fled to Stirling.

Claverhouse led forward the Jacobite horse under Wallace of Craigie on an assault from the government artillery within the centre. For what ever reason, Wallace wheeled the cavalry into the still left to affix the attack on Mackay’s Regiment, leaving Claverhouse and only A few horsemen to charge the cannon.
Mackay mentioned that Balfour’s Regiment didn't fireplace only one shot killiecrankie before operating away. He also said that only 50 percent of Ramsay’s Regiment fired about the highlanders, indicating that the opposite 50 percent ran in advance of firing only one spherical or experienced nothing to fire upon to their entrance and had been Possibly attacked to the flank next the collapse of Kenmure’s for their ideal. Colonel Ramsay was able to fight his way out and managed to cross the River Gary to safety.
The enemy lay in heaps Nearly inside the buy they ended up posted; but so disfigured with wounds, and so hashed and mangled, that even the victors couldn't glimpse on the amazing proofs of their own personal agility and toughness without surprise and horror. Numerous had their heads divided into two halves by one particular blow; Some others experienced their sculls Slice off higher than the ears by a again-stroke, like an evening-cap.

Because the Sunshine sank on the horizon on 27th July 1689, Dundee requested his Adult men to progress and, accurate to kind, the Highlanders billed The federal government line.
Mackay rode around to this ‘little hep of purple coats’ and found the Earl of Leven and most of his officers still current. Mackay praised them for his or her steadfastness but instructed them to be willing to receive the enemy who he anticipated to assault again at any second.
As Mackay informs us, that right before leaving Edinburgh he experienced begun "already to acquire quite sick thoughts with the expedition in gross", and as on reaching Stirling, the idea that he could well be straitened for provisions haunted his head, this data was assuredly in no way calculated To ease these fearful apprehensions. He experienced gone much too significantly, nonetheless, to retrace his steps with honor, and Whilst four troops of dragoons and two of horse had not still joined him, inside the position where he was then positioned, appeared most forcible, to commence right away on his march to Athole.
